She's gorgeous! She looks so happy there. So weaker back legs is one of the things I first notice when they're around this age. Still fit and active but maybe not as good at climbing into things or platforms, without that extra push in the back legs. The solution for that really is to adjust the cage a bit so they don't have to climb anything other than a shallow ramp, to avoid any falls or accidents. They can usually still zoom around fine on the level.

If you've actually heard creaking and cracking though, she may have some arthritis. Metacam (AKA Loxicom) is the equivalent of ibuprofen for hamsters and is often prescribed by vets as a pain relief as they get older. 20 months isn't that old really though. Technically old age starts at 18 months but I tend to find it's age 2 before any real signs of ageing are noticeable (apart from the back leg weakness).

If you take her a vet visit and explain they may prescribe her some metacam, but it's a prescription only medicine.
